In Ayurvedic tradition, not only the seeds are used, but also the skin, flowers and root bark. Today, scientists are taking a closer look at pomegranates and their high polyphenol content.
Un fruit aux vertus insoupçonnées
- The pomegranate originated in Persia over 5,000 years ago. It then spread from Asia to Southern Europe, America and tropical Africa.
- The pomegranate takes its name from the Latin granatus, meaning “abundant in seeds”.
- It is a symbol of love, fertility and eternal youth.
